Lot description:




BYZANTINE EMPIRE. Maurice Tiberius. 582-602. Æ follis. 11.75 gm. 27 mm. Theoupolis (Antioch) mint, 1st officina. Dated regnal year 14 (595/596). His crowned bust facing, wearing consular robes, holding mappa and eagle-tipped scepter / Large M; cross above, A / N / N / O to left, X / IIII to right, A below, THEUP' in exergue. SB 533. DOC 166a. Good Very Fine; glossy green-brown patina with red earthen highlights; well struck and clear. Pleasing example.
